Actually I'm getting impressed by the system that's draped across the Bahamas right now. Thinking it may pinwheel aorund the ULL moving across the peninsula, which may help draw it westward as the ridge builds in from the western Atlantic. Lots of rain and some windy conditions here in Melbourne/Palm Bay. The water temps in the Bahamas have come up nicely in the past few weeks, and as the ULL continues to back towards the GOM, it will slowly lose its grip on the surface low that's developing, which should slow its movement.
